Line items that price themselves.
A smart item is a configurable line-item template — inputs, outputs, and formulas that drive cost components. Build one from scratch, generate one with Ask Max, or start from the library.

Formulas that know your business.
Quantity, unit cost, and markup are all expressions — not fixed numbers. Reference the dimensions of the work area (rectArea(w, h), area.height), your own constants (constants.HANDY_HOURLY_RATE), and other inputs on the item — then watch a live preview price it instantly as you edit.
